Career Role (Biomineralization) Description
Materials Scientist (Biomimetic Materials) Develops novel materials inspired by biological mineralisation, focusing on applications in construction and medicine. High demand for expertise in biomineralization and materials science.
Biomedical Engineer (Bone Regeneration) Designs and develops biocompatible scaffolds and implants for bone tissue regeneration, utilising principles of biomineralization. Strong knowledge of biomaterials and regenerative medicine is essential.
Research Scientist (Nanobiotechnology) Conducts research into the synthesis and application of biomineralised nanoparticles, with potential in drug delivery and diagnostics. Requires a deep understanding of nanotechnology and biomineralization.
Geochemist (Environmental Biomineralization) Studies the role of biomineralization in environmental processes such as carbon sequestration and remediation. Expertise in geochemistry and environmental science is crucial.

A Postgraduate Certificate in Biomineralization offers a focused introduction to the fascinating world of biological mineral formation. This specialized program delves into the intricate processes by which living organisms create mineral structures, covering topics such as crystal growth, biomineralization mechanisms, and the diverse applications of this knowledge.


Learning outcomes typically include a comprehensive understanding of biomineralization processes at the molecular, cellular, and organismal levels. Students will develop skills in advanced microscopy techniques, material characterization, and data analysis relevant to biomineralization research.
